Ask about this camp →Bureau of Land Management lists this as a developed campground. Expect marked sites, a fee station or a reservation, and the usual campground rules. The dispersed-camping freedom of the surrounding forest does not apply inside it. What changes is conditions — roads, gates, closures, fire rules. Check those with the unit before you commit to the drive.

- Surface water mapped nearby: Missouri River (river). That is wash water at best, and nobody has checked it for you — a creek can be dry and a tank can be mud. Filter or boil anything you drink.
- Power: Dave carries his own — batteries or solar. A generator will run your rig and it is also the thing everybody camped near you can hear.
